Wonderful place to sit and drink a coffee and a slice of coffee and walnut cake. The cafe is a lovely sun trap so sitting on the lakeside veranda is very relaxing. The food menu is pretty good for brunch. Expect to pay £3.50 for a coffee and £13 for a full English. Come on a sunny day.

Really lovely chilled cafe with good range of good available. Was impressed with the quality and quantity provided. Also had a really nice view, sitting inside or outside. Good service and friendly staff. Dog friendly too.
Lovely place with an excellent view. The café itself is beautifully decorated with artwork and tropical plants. The view over the lake is stunning, love taking my grandparents here for coffee. Tried the mint choc chip milkshake, which was great!
Lovely breakfast here - staff helpful and friendly, nice location too for a walk around the lake. Thanks very much
